about the MicroVas system
a patented, FDA 510-K registered, non-invasive vascular treatment device that delivers electrical currents to targeted areas within the human body. MicroVas delivers a powerful, deeply penetrating waveform that causes blood to pump more efficiently through the micro circulation in damaged tissue (drain the venous beds and raise tissue oxygen levels) to accelerate the healing process. MicroVas’ therapeutic effects are dramatic and lasting. Health care professionals familiar with MicroVas consider it an important new tool in the treatment of neuropathy, non-healing wounds, repetitive motion disorders, fibromyalgia, sports injuries and many other conditions related to vascular insufficiency.
history of MicroVas
Technology developed for U.S. Navy To treat SEALS for hypothermia 1988 -1989
FDA 510-K Registration 1990
MicroVas Technologies, Inc. (MTI) formed 02/01
Diabetic non-healing wounds validated by treating 1,000's of Native Americans in Oklahoma free for 2 years
Patent issued by US Patent Office to MTI 06/04
neuroVasix formed through patients and investors and obtained from MTI the EXCLUSIVE rights to Make and Market the MicroVas Technology and began worldwide marketing efforts (License Agreement) 03/05
neuroVasix invests and grows MicroVas product to approximately 1,000 systems wordwide
neuroVasix sues MTI for breach of licensing contract 12/07
neuroVasix awarded PERMANENT INJUNCTION UPHOLDING EXCLUSIVE LICENSE 3/10
about neuroVasix
established in May 2005 as a privately owned company, neuroVasix obtained the EXCLUSIVE RIGHTS TO MAKE AND MARKET THE MicroVas TECHNOLOGY. Since then, it has sold and supports about 1,000 systems in many markets, having sold systems to medical doctors, osteopathic physicians, podiatrists, physical therapists, various clinics, hospitals, veteran homes, nursing homes, professional athletes and sports teams. As neuroVasix expands its sales, each of these markets will continue to be of significant importance. Currently, neuroVasix management is focusing its sales efforts in three major areas: treatment of neuropathy, treatment of wounds, and podiatry.
